This Wind Obs + Gust map represents observed and forecasted surface values at specific locations at selected time intervals. The map displayed corresponds to xt_USA local time as stamped in the upper right corner of the map. "N/A" indicates data not available. The data indicates the average windspeed + gust speed over average. For example: 19+4 indicates an average windspeed of 19 and a gust of 13. For detailed information on each site, including exact time of observation, simply mouse-over the site for a data pop-up. You may also click on a site for wind graphs, tides, meteograms, sensor notes, and more. A wind vector pointing down represents wind blowing from north to south, and is commonly referred as a "north wind". A yellow direction arrow denotes observations from the WeatherFlow network. A red flag indicates a forecast only site. Observations are reported from various other sources including the National Weather Service (NWS), National Ocean Data Buoy Center (NODC) and numerous additional institutions.
